【 摘 要 】

The problem of the mode III flaw under superimpose uniform loads was studied by the means of the theory of complex variable functions. By the ways, the problems studyed can be fast transformed into R-H issuess and K-S mixed boundary value issues. The expression of stresses, displacement and stress intensity factor were gained on the theory of the theory of analytical functions.
